About me

All of us experience ups and downs in life – it’s par for the course. Sometimes, though, there can be times when our problems can become overwhelming or all-consuming. They stop us from getting on with life and get in the way. That’s when counselling can really help.

Maybe you are….

  • Struggling with anxiety and depression
  • Feeling that the trials of life are getting you down - we've all been through so much with the pandemic and now the cost of living/energy crisis
  • Finding it hard to cope with, identify or move on from past experiences that are impacting on your life in the here and now
  • Feeling like you’re constantly trying to please others, but are finding little time to be who you really are, or to do the things you really want to do
  • Feeling overwhelmed with grief or struggling to live with a loss such as a bereavement, the end of a relationship, or the loss of another important aspect of your life
  • Finding it difficult to adjust to a change or transitional period in your life
  • In a situation where you’re finding it hard to accept how things have turned out
  • Feeling suffocated under the weight of your day-to-day responsibilities, or by the expectations that have been placed on your shoulders

British Association for Counselling & Psychotherapy (BACP)

BACP is one of the UK’s leading professional bodies for counselling and psychotherapy with around 60,000 members. The Association has several different categories of membership, including Student Member, Individual Member, Registered Member MBACP, Registered Accredited Member MBACP (Accred) and Senior Registered Accredited Member MBACP (Snr Acccred).

Registered and accredited members are listed on the BACP Register, which shows that they have demonstrated BACP’s recommended standards for training, proficiency and ethical practice. The BACP Register was the first register of psychological therapists to be accredited by the Professional Standards Authority (PSA).

Accredited and senior accredited membership are voluntary categories for members who choose to undertake a rigorous application and assessment process to demonstrate additional standards around practice, training and supervision.

Individual members will have completed an appropriate counselling or psychotherapy course and started to practise, but they won’t appear on the BACP Register until they've demonstrated that they meet the standards for registration. Student members are still in the process of completing their training.

All members are bound by the BACP Ethical Framework and a Professional Conduct Procedure.

Accredited Register Scheme

The Accredited Register Scheme was set up in 2013 by the Department of Health (DoH) as a way to recognise organisations that hold voluntary registers which meet certain standards. These standards are set by the Professional Standards Authority (PSA).
